Refugee Health Policy and Strategy Action Group evaluation reports

  • Refugee Health Policy and Strategy Action Group summary report - covers the achievement of the programme from July 2017 until June 2019, where the initial focus has been working within the three local authority areas of Glasgow, North Ayrshire and North Lanarkshire.
     
  • Evaluation report from the University of Glasgow - written by Dr Yvonne Cunningham and Professor Catherine O’Donnell, the report assessed the programme’s progress by September 2019. It included recommendations for making the volunteering programme more sustainable and expandable across all Scottish local authority areas.
